About Luísa Faria

Luísa Faria is a scholar working on Experimental and Cognitive Psychology, Social Psychology and Industrial relations, having authored 140 papers that have together received 969 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Emotional Intelligence and Performance (31 papers), Education, Achievement, and Giftedness (30 papers) and Motivation and Self-Concept in Sports (18 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ology (412 citations), Social Psychology (590 citations) and Education (345 citations). Luísa Faria has collaborated with scholars based in Portugal, Italy and Croatia. Frequent co-authors include Ana Costa, Anne Marie Fontaine, Marianna Alesi, Annamaria Pepi, Pablo Fernández‐Berrocal, Vladimir Takšić, Alberto Megías‐Robles, Raquel Gómez‐Leal, D. Neil Watkins and John Hattie.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Personality and Individual Differences and Frontiers in Psychology.
